KLAMATH FALLS, Ore. - This August, the Klamath County Fair will celebrate 100-years at the Klamath Falls South Sixth Street location. Part of that celebration will include three amazing concerts - Rodney Atkins, Martina McBride, and Daughtry will all take the stage. Tickets for all three will go on sale Friday, April 22.

 

Rodney Atkins

American country music singer and songwriter Rodney Allan Atkins will take the grand stage inside the John Hancock Event Center on Thursday, August 4. Atkins is most known for his 2009 number one single It’s American and top five hit Farmer’s Daughter.

Atkins has received six nominations from the Academy of Country Music and two from the Country Music Association, winning the CMA’s Top New Male Vocalist in 2006.

Martina McBride

On Friday, August 5, Martina McBride will grace the grand stage at the 2022 Klamath County Fair. McBride is known for her soprano singing range and her country pop material. Signed to RCA Records in 1991, McBride made her debut the following year as a neo-traditionalist country singer with the single, The Time Has Come.

McBride is easily recognized for her hits Wild Angles, Independence Day, and This One’s for the Girls and Concrete Angel.

McBride has won CMA’s Female Vocalist of the Year four times and the ACM’s Top Female Vocalist three times. She is also a fourteen-time Grammy Award nominee.

Daughtry

American rockers Daughtry will headline the 100th anniversary of the Klamath County Fair on Saturday, August 6. Daughtry’s self-titled debut album was released in 2006 and quickly reached number one on the Billboard top 200. The album would go on to sell six million copies in the US.

On that same album, Daughtry would have four top 20 hits - It’s Not Over, Home, Over You, and Feels Like Tonight. Daughtry would go on to produce five more albums through 2021.
